srvx Readme File Description: ---------- srvx is a complete set of services for ircu/Universal or ircu/Undernet P10 protocol networks. It aims to be highly efficient, flexible, and extensible. Features include advanced proxy detection and all the standard services users expect e.g. ChanServ, NickServ, OpServ, HelpServ, and Global. srvx is open source software; the source is available for download under the terms and conditions of the GNU General Public License, commonly known as the GNU GPL. Support: ---------- There are several conditions under which we WILL NOT support your use of these services. (The license may permit such uses, but we do not wish to encourage them.) Specifically: - Use under Windows. srvx can work to some extent under the Cygwin (http://www.cygwin.com/) environment, but Windows as a whole departs significantly from standard APIs and is difficult to support. - Alteration of credits. If you change the credits in your version of the code so as to obscure the original authorship of the program, we will not support you. If you want to use our code -- especially if you want us to answer your questions about it -- do the decent thing and preserve the credits that are in the code we distribute. In addition, please read the documentation included in the srvx distribution before you ask us for support. The answers to many common questions related to installation are in the INSTALL file, for example. It saves both our time and your time, so please read the documentation.
